A Social Forum is an open meeting place for democratic debate of ideas, the free exchange of experiences and to organise effective action.
Social forums bring together many different campaign groups, organisations and people who just want to make a difference.
Social forums are springing up across Britain, as part of a growing international movement against war, oppression, and a "free-market", profit-driven world.
